Visiting Ireland’s Cliffs

Ireland is known for its stunning natural beauty, and one of its most iconic landscapes is the Cliffs of Moher. These majestic cliffs rise 700 feet above the Atlantic Ocean and stretch for 8 miles along the coast of County Clare. Visiting the Cliffs of Moher is a must-see attraction for anyone traveling to Ireland.

Here is what you need to know before you go.

When to Go The best time to visit the Cliffs of Moher is during the summer months, from June to August. During this time, the weather is generally warmer and drier, and the days are longer, allowing for more time to explore. However, be prepared for crowds during peak season. If you prefer a quieter experience, consider visiting in the shoulder seasons of April-May or September-October.

Getting There The Cliffs of Moher are located on the west coast of Ireland, about a 3-hour drive from Dublin. If you do not have a car, there are several tour companies that offer day trips from Dublin to the cliffs. Alternatively, you can take public transportation from Dublin to Ennis or Galway and then take a bus to the cliffs.

Exploring the Cliffs There are several ways to explore the Cliffs of Moher. The most popular option is to walk along the cliff edge on the official trail, which takes about 2 hours round trip. The trail is well-maintained and offers stunning views of the cliffs and the Atlantic Ocean. However, be aware that the trail can be steep in some areas and can be windy and slippery, so wear appropriate footwear and clothing.

Another option is to take a boat tour from Doolin, which offers a unique perspective of the cliffs from the ocean. You can also visit the Cliffs of Moher Visitor Center, which offers exhibits about the history and geology of the cliffs, as well as a gift shop and a café.

Safety Precautions While the Cliffs of Moher are a beautiful sight to see, they can also be dangerous. It is important to stay on the official trail and not venture too close to the edge, as the cliffs can crumble and fall into the ocean without warning. Also, be aware of the wind, which can be strong and unpredictable.

In Conclusion Visiting the Cliffs of Moher is a must-do activity for anyone traveling to Ireland. With its stunning natural beauty and breathtaking views, it is sure to be a highlight of your trip. Be sure to plan accordingly, wear appropriate clothing and footwear, and follow safety precautions to ensure a safe and enjoyable visit.
